ORDER
The petitioner herein seeks a direction to the respondent to consider his appeal dated 26.02.2025, seeking correction in the revenue records pertains to S.F.No.63/8A and 63/8B situated at Nambanpatti Village, Viralimalai Taluk, Pudukottai District.
2. Heard the learned counsel appearing for the petitioner and Mrs.K.Malathi, learned Additional Government Pleader who takes notice for the respondents 1 to 3.
3. By consent of both the parties, the writ petition is taken up for final disposal at the stage of admission itself. 2/6
4. According to the petitioner, the patta for the subject property originally stood in the name of the petitioner's grandfather Amirthamalai and Mathayi. Subsequently, after UDR there was a sub-classification and patta was issued in the name of 10 other persons.
5. The petitioner submitted a representation before the 1st respondent on 26.02.2025, seeking cancellation of revenue records in the name of 10 persons and restoration of the same in the name of the petitioner's father. The same has not been considered and hence, the petitioner has come before this Court.
6. The learned Additional Government Pleader who takes notice for the respondents 1 to 3 would submit that the request made by the petitioner is relating to UDR correction. Therefore, the competent authority to consider the representation of the petitioner is the 1st respondent.
3/6
7. In view of the same, without expressing any opinion on the merits of the matter, the 1st respondent is directed to consider the representation/appeal of the petitioner dated 26.02.2025 and pass final orders on its own merits within a period of twelve (12) weeks from the date of receipt of a copy of this order, after issuing notice to the petitioner and various persons named in the representation of the petition and other interested parties.
8. The writ petition is disposed of with the above observations. No costs.
